Okay so I was playing Flight Simulator. It's incredibly simple enough. But what is not simple is how the scoring system works. I got 4600 on first try but subsequent completions get me random amounts still over 4000 but I don't know what causes the dip and spike.

I thought, perhaps how many lives I had was acting like some kind of multiplier. No, that doesn't seem to be the case as I lost 2 lives the first time and another time I didn't lose any and got a lower score. I tried completing it faster, again, a lower score.

So could anyone kindly tell me what the exact scoring system is on this game? I noticed someone with a score of 5300 on the leaderboard and I just cannot fathom how they managed to get that. Thanks.

pretty sure points are awarded for each enemy ship you defeat, and different ships award different amounts of points, so it's mostly based on luck: how many ships appear, and which types.
